TracingFlow: A Simulation-Free Trajectory Inference Framework Based on Second-Order Dynamics

By using neural networks to regress the acceleration field, TracingFlow provides an exact, efficient solution to the Dynamical Optimal Acceleration Transport (DOAT) problem and recovers dynamical structures that are both mathematically optimal and biologically plausible.

MEGA-ODE: Learning Biologically Structured and Navigable Continuous Perturbation Dynamics from Sparse Omics

In a COVID-19 patient cohort, predicted intermediate profiles improved retrospective disease-stage stratification relative to observed profiles alone, while expert programs highlighted immune and inflammatory signals associated with severity, and these results support biologically structured continuous-time modeling for prediction, interpretation and virtual-perturbation prioritization from sparse temporal omics data.
